Members of credit unions enjoy numerous benefits, but one of the greatest advantages of belonging to a CU is often the interest rates they offer. Credit unions are not-for-profit and owned by members. Therefore, credit unions return profits back to account holders in the form of dividends. That means if you don’t already belong to a Jonesboro credit union, obtaining competitive interest rates is reason to consider joining one.
